    The latest update disabled my usb drives.


    Version 10.0.19041 Build 19041.329

    I downloaded and installed the latest update and ever since then my usb drives do not work on boot up. I can fix the problem by going to device manager - universal serial bus controllers - uninstall ...re-start.


    Glad that I was able to apply this workaround but t is a pain to do that every time I turn on the laptop.


    Any ideas besides doing a rollback?

    USB Drive no longer recognized by Windows 10 since last update

    Hi Cathie,

    Thank you for posting in Microsoft Community, we appreciate your interest in Windows 10.

    As per the description I understand that you are unable to backup Quicken files on the USB flash drive after the latest update.

    Do let us know the following to understand the issue and assist you better:

    • Which was the latest update had been installed on your device?
    • Is the flash drive detected on your operating system?
    • What are the troubleshooting steps you have performed while trying to resolve this issue?
    • Is the flash drive being detected on any other device?

    As a workaround, I suggest you to connect the flash drive to different USB ports and check if it is detected.

    Step 1: I suggest you to Run Hardware troubleshooter as it will help in resolving the issues with hardware and resolve any simple issues found.


    • Press Windows
      key from the keyboard, type Troubleshooting and select it.

    • Click on view all option on the upper left corner of
      Troubleshooting window.

    • Select the Hardware and Device
      options from the list.

    • Click Next to run the
      Hardware and Device
      Troubleshooter.

    Step 2: I suggest you to install all the pending updates after upgrade to Windows 10.


    • Connect to the internet.

    • Press Windows
      key and type updates.

    • Click on Check for updates.

    • Under Windows Updates, click on
      Check for updates.

    • Try to install the updates being shown.

    Hope it helps. Reply to the post with an updated status of this issue and required information, we will be happy to help you accordingly.
